Top Snorkeling Spots in Belize
Hol Chan Marine Reserve
Located just a short boat ride from Ambergris Caye, Hol Chan Marine Reserve is a must-visit for snorkelers. This protected area offers diverse marine life, including sea turtles, rays, and an array of colorful fish species. The reserve’s famous Shark Ray Alley allows snorkelers to swim alongside nurse sharks and Southern stingrays—an exhilarating experience that’s not to be missed!
Shark Ray Alley
Part of the Hol Chan Marine Reserve, this popular snorkeling site allows visitors to meet gentle nurse sharks and playful stingrays. The shallow waters make it ideal for families and less experienced snorkelers, providing a safe space to learn the ropes while enjoying the thrill of swimming with these magnificent creatures.

Caye Caulker
A relaxing island escape, Caye Caulker is known for its laid-back vibe and stunning snorkeling opportunities. Take a leisurely boat ride to the nearby Caye Caulker Marine Reserve and experience snorkeling at its finest. You’ll be rewarded with sites full of wildlife, including dolphins, rays, and even the occasional manatee.
Glover’s Reef Atoll
If you’re up for a little adventure, make your way to Glover’s Reef Atoll, one of Belize’s nautical wonders. It’s a UNESCO World Heritage Site renowned for its rich biodiversity and crystal-clear waters. Dive deeper into this stunning area with experienced guides who can take you to the best spots for both snorkeling and scuba diving.
